Albertus Magnus College Announces Partnership with Messina College
Agreement Provides Pathways to Future Degrees
New Haven, Conn., September 3, 2025
Albertus Magnus College
remains committed to its almost 100-year-old promise — to provide access to higher
education, particularly for those from low-income communities that have had limited
access to adequate higher education. Albertus is pleased to announce a Two Plus Two
Agreement with Messina College, a two-year residential associate’s degree program
and the ninth school within Boston College. Messina College is specifically designed
for first-generation, high financial need students, who have the opportunity to earn
an associate’s degree and then either transfer to a bachelor’s degree program or enter
the workforce.
This Two Plus Two Agreement provides a pathway for Messina graduates with associate’s
degrees in Data Science, Applied Psychology and Human Development, General Business,
or Health Sciences to earn an Albertus bachelor degree. As part of the agreement,
a limited number of renewable merit-based scholarships, ranging from $18,000 to $32,000,
are available for Messina graduates (based on awards for the 2025-2026 academic year).

About Albertus Magnus College
Founded in 1925, Albertus is a coeducational Catholic College in the Dominican tradition.
Albertus' values- and liberal arts-based education is recognized by external rankings
such as US News & World Report, Money, and The New York Times, and has been named
a Top 10 Military Friendly School. For ten consecutive years, at least 95% of Albertus
graduates have attained employment or gone on to graduate studies within six months
of completing their degrees. The College has an enrollment of approximately 1,300
students across its traditional undergraduate, accelerated adult undergraduate, and
graduate program levels. Proud to enroll a student body where nearly half of its undergraduate
students receive Federal Pell Grants and are first-generation college goers, Albertus
is known for its innovative curricular offerings, recently launching new Bachelor's
degree programs in Nursing, including BSN and Connecticut's first LPN-to-BSN; General
Health Sciences; Interdisciplinary Studies; and Public Health.
Among its graduate offerings is the State of Connecticut's only Master of Arts in
Art Therapy and Counseling program, and it is just one of three schools to offer a
Master of Science in Human Services. In 2025-26, Albertus is celebrating its historic
100th Anniversary and completing implementation of the Albertus 2025: Lighting the
Way to a Second Century strategic plan, with a bold vision to "be a destination liberal
arts-based college, distinguished in its interdisciplinary and experiential approach
to education, rooted in Dominican values, that prepares students for lifelong civic
